- Click 'Preview Coverpage' to see what the coverpage will look like for a particular proposal. Its layout depends upon the number detailed investigator records accepted during pre-proposal submission ($pp_PI_limit; see Global Variables). Up to two detailed investigator records are displayed on the coverpage, and additional detailed records are listed under 'ADDITIONAL INVESTIGATORS'. 'OTHER PERSONNEL' includes even less-detailed investigator information and appears last.
Investigators - This table lists investigators added via registration or at the 'Investigators' step in proposal submission, and includes detailed contact information, CV / resume, and a list of other proposals in which they've participated. CV / resumes may be added, updated, and deleted here as well.
- Investigators who registered as PIs automatically have a password; passwords may be applied to other investigators by simply typing one into the box.
- Access Type doesn't do anything at this time.
Budgets Use of eSeaGrant budget worksheets in the pre-proposal phase is optional per call. If eSeaGrant worksheets are used, the PI only needs to include a single line of totals for requested Sea Grant and Grantee funds for a funding year, as follows... For each funding year worksheet, - Complete questions 1-4 under 'Current Worksheet'.
- Add one line to Section G, as follows:
- Select Cost Type = Other Cost NOT Subject to Indirect
- Description = "Year 1 budget", "Year 2 budget" , etc.
- Sea Grant Funds = $$
- Grantee Share = $$

The pre-proposal coverpage automatically displays total requested Sea Grant and Grantee funds entered in the worksheets. Please refer to \[ [Budget Management in FMP] \] for complete guidance in using eSeaGrant's budget system. |
If eSG budget worksheets is are not used for the pre-proposal phase of a call, budgets may instead be attached to the proposal narrative. |
